0

我开发了一个与名为“main.1000000.com.mycompany.myapp.obb”的主扩展文件链接的应用程序。我使用

File.applicationStorageDirectory.resolvePath('Android/obb/' + FILENAME)

在 Windows 上的调试模式下指示文件存在的方法。但上传到 Google Play 后,我注意到两个问题:

1) 应用程序 ID 已更改为前缀“air.”,因此现在为“air.com.mycompany.myapp”

2) 应用程序找不到成功下载的扩展文件。

File.applicationStorageDirectory.resolvePath('Android/obb/' + FILENAME).nativePath

在设备上返回类似“/data/data/air.com.mycompany.myapp/com.mycompany.myapp/LocalStore/main.1000000.com.mycompany.myapp.obb”的东西,这很奇怪,因为没有应用程序ID .air 前缀,然后加上。

我真的不知道我错过了什么或者这是否是问题所在,所以有人可以给我并建议我应该在 resolvePath 方法中使用什么参数来解决它吗?

4

1 回答 1

0

“Android/obb”在documentsDirectory而不是在应用程序存储目录

于 2013-03-22T14:06:14.210 回答